NY H85740 December 4, 2001 CLA-2-63:RR:NC:TA:351 H85740 CATEGORY: Classification TARIFF NO.: 6307.90.9989 Ms. Amanda B. Key Beijing Trade Exchange, Inc. 1200 Park Avenue Hoboken, NJ 07030 RE: The tariff classification of a “trash can cover” and a “trash can lid cover” from China. Dear Ms. Key: In your letter dated October 10, 2001, you requested a tariff classification ruling. The samples are being returned as requested. The samples submitted are a “trash can cover” and a “trash can lid cover.” The “trash can cover” is made of three man-made woven textile fabric panels. The panels are sewn together and are designed to wrap around a trash can. The edges are all hemmed. Inserted into the top edge is a removable plastic 24 inches long rod. Attached at set intervals are hook and eye fasteners. The “trash can lid cover” is constructed of a circular shaped man-made woven textile fabric panel. Sewn into the hemmed edges is an elastic cord to secure the cover onto the lid. The applicable subheading for the “trash can cover” and “trash can lid cover” will be 6307.90.9989,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TS), which provides for other made up articles . . . Other. The rate of duty will be 7 percent ad valorem. This ruling is being issued under the provisions of Part 177 of the Customs Regulations (19 C.F.R. 177). A copy of the ruling or the control number indicated above should be provided with the entry documents filed at the time this merchandise is imported.
